Track problems, mechanical failures, and environmental conditions can also cause the derailment. Track problems include things such as misaligned or broken tracks and obstructions to crossings, which could cause a disruption to the flow of a train, causing it to crash into rails. Mechanical failures include faulty or defective equipment, like brakes and engines.

The weather can be a problem, with snow, ice, or debris that accumulates on the tracks which can increase the difficulties of driving the train. Accidents can occur when a train crashes into an object, like pedestrians or vehicles.

Tracking Problems

Trains are more secure than cars but they require regular maintenance. Faulty track, infrastructure, or equipment can lead to accidents and derailments. These accidents are usually due to a lack of maintenance. Railway companies may not be able to conduct regular inspections and repairs.

Natural or environmental elements can also cause damage to tracks. Rainstorms that are heavy can wash away tracks, snow and ice can hinder traction, and extreme temperatures can cause tracks to expand and contract. All of these factors could contribute to an accident and result in injuries.

Derailment

Derailment is the term used to describe the train that has veered off its rails. This is a serious incident that can cause many different types injuries to passengers. A derailment can also cause serious damage to the train and the surrounding area.

The most frequent causes of derailment is human error and equipment failure. Human errors include mistakes made by train operators like speeding up or not obeying signals. These errors can also be caused by mistakes in the maintenance and operation of track switches. Equipment failures can result from faulty wheels, locomotive bearings, and car bearings. In certain instances, mechanical problems on a train may result from insufficient lubrication.

When a train is derailment, it can often lead to hazardous debris being thrown onto the tracks and into the paths of other trains. This can cause major damage and may even cause a fire that can threaten the lives of those aboard.
